Object NameSnuff Bottle
Made FromNon-lead glass, metal
Dateabout 1910
TechniqueBlown, cut
SizeH: 11.9 cm, W: 8.2 cm, D: 2.7 cm
Accession Number89.3.21
Credit LineGift of Mr. and Mrs. C. H. Robinson
Curatorial Area(s)
Place Made
Germany, probably Bavarian Forest
Physical DescriptionTransparent dark green non-lead glass, brass; blown, cut; stamped. (a) Flattened, circular shape, enclosing all-over spiral air twists; flat rim; short, waisted neck with cut panels on the sides; body with cut concave disks on the faces, outlined with shallow, concave grooves; sides decorated with cut curved facets; cut projecting oval base with flat bottom; (b) stopper formed of brass wire, bent in half, with a rounded loop at top, and two projecting, straight arms below; convex metal disk mounted over the two arms, with a felt pad lining; two loose stamped metal rings dangling from the wire loop.
